Description

The purpose of the Olmsted Maintenance Bulkhead Painting is to remove the existing damaged paint system by abrasive blasting and apply a new paint system to provide protection from corrosion for the bulkheads for many years. The four bulkheads to be painted under this contract were fabricated in 2002 specifically for use at Olmsted Locks and Dam. They were used extensively during construction of the project. A 2013 inspection report noted that the paint system was failing in many areas. The recommendation in the inspection report is that the entirety of all four bulkheads be blasted to white metal and be repainted at the end of construction. Painting of 4 truss style maintenance bulkheads that fit a 1 - 10' width lock and dam bulkhead slots. There are 2 - 38' high bulkheads, 1 - 18' high, and 1 -11' high. All bulkheads have a 14' truss depth. These bulkheads will be sandblasted and painted with a new vinyl paint system to USACE paint standards. Bulkheads will not be moved from their resting location at the storage pier at Smithland. Other structures around the bulkheads will have to be protected from overspray. No marine access will be provided to the contractor. All work will be accessed from land.
